handlebars.js - Handlebars #each 对象或数组

标签 handlebars.js

我有一个问题,有时我想遍历的对象只是一个普通对象,但有时它是一个数组,因为我使用的是 {{#each}} Handlebars built-在助手中。

当对象是一个数组时,它工作得很好,但当它是一个普通对象时,它就不起作用了。我该如何解决这个问题?

谢谢!

最佳答案

遍历属性时 {{@key}} 指的是属性名,{{this}} 指的是属性值

更多在这里 https://handlebarsjs.com/guide/builtin-helpers.html#each

关于handlebars.js - Handlebars #each 对象或数组,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34293562/

相关文章:

javascript - 设置 Sails js View 扩展不起作用

javascript - 强制刷新 ember View

javascript - 有没有办法获取选项标签值并将其传递给 Handlebars 中的助手?

javascript - 自定义 Handlebars.js 帮助程序不返回 options.fn

javascript - 构建一个有条件的 Ember 助手

node.js - 在express-handlebars中包含布局问题

javascript - 带有 grunt-dr-svg-sprites 的 HBS 模板

javascript - Handlebar #each 具有一些其他属性

ember.js - Handlebars - 将 Handlebars 编译后的代码反编译为 Handlebars 模板

javascript - ember.js + Handlebars : render vs outlet vs partial vs view vs control